Ingredients:

2 eggs
100g
2 cups sugar
460g
1 tsp cinnamon
5g
1/2 cup vegetable oil
120g
4 apples
640g
2 cups all-purpose white wheat flour
250g
1 tsp baking soda
5g

Instructions:

1. Preheat the Oven:
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 9x13 inch (23x33 cm) baking pan or line it with parchment paper.
2. Mix Wet Ingredients:
In a large mixing bowl, beat the eggs lightly. Add the sugar and cinnamon to the eggs and mix until well combined.
3. Add Oil:
Pour in the vegetable oil and mix until the mixture is smooth and fully incorporated.
4. Prepare the Apples:
Peel, core, and chop the apples into small, bite-sized pieces. You can do this while the batter rests for a bit.
5. Combine with Dry Ingredients:
To the wet mixture, add the flour and baking soda. Mix until just combined.
6. Fold in the Apples:
Gently fold the chopped apples into the batter until they are evenly distributed.
7. Bake:
Pour the batter into the prepared baking pan. Spread it out evenly using a spatula.
8. Bake:
Place the pan in the preheated oven and bake for about 45-50 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ted into the center of the cake comes out clean.
9. Cool:
Allow the cake to cool in the pan for about 10-15 minutes before transferring it to a wire rack to cool completely.
10. Serve:
Once cooled, slice the cake into squares and serve. You can enjoy it as is or with a scoop of vanilla ice cream or a dollop of whipped cream.

Tips:

- Use a variety of apples for a more complex flavor. Some great options include Granny Smith, Honeycrisp, or Fuji.

- Make sure to properly grease and flour your baking pan to prevent the cake from sticking.

- Allow the cake to cool in the pan for at least 10 minutes before transferring to a wire rack to cool completely.

- For added texture, you can mix in some chopped nuts such as walnuts or pecans.

- Serve the cake slightly warm with a scoop of vanilla ice cream or a dollop of whipped cream for an extra treat.
